Healthy chocolate banana bread with pecan nuts! A delicious gluten free, refined sugar free and dairy free loaf with a mix of banana and chocolate flavor.
I love to bake with bananas! Itβs a great ingredient to use on healthy baking as a sweetener. Do you use them often? It also gives moisture to the cake, loaf or muffins you may bake!
Every time I make healthy banana bread I slice it and freeze it, this way anytime I want a slice of something sweet I unfreeze a slice of this delicious healthy chocolate banana bread!

INGREDIENTS
1 & 1/2 cups or 140gr of almond flour
1/2 cup or 40gr of unsweetened cacao powder
Optional: 1 scoop or 30gr of chocolate protein powder (if you donβt use protein powder, add 30gr of almond flour and 10gr of cacao powder instead)
1 tablespoon of 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on of baking powder
1 teaspoon of baking soda
1/4 teaspoon of pink Himalayan salt
2 Bananas
2 eggs
Optional: 40gr coconut sugar or erythritol
1/3 cup or 55gr of coconut oil
1 tablespoon of vanilla extract
Chocolate chips, the amount you prefer! I used 1/2 cup, around 100gr
30gr of chopped pecans
STEPS
Pre heat oven at 350F/175C and grease a 8inch/16cm rectangle mold or cover with parchment paper.
In a bowl, mix the almond flour, cacao, protein powder, cinnamon, baking soda, baking powder and salt. Set aside.
Blend the bananas and mix with vanilla extract, eggs and coconut oil.
Add the dry ingredients from step 2 and mix everything.
Add the chocolate chips as desired and pour the batter into the mold.
Bake for 40 minutes and let it cool on a rack before serving.
* Store in an air tight container at room temperature or slice it and freeze!

INGREDIENTES
1 &1/2 tazas o 140gr de harina de almendra
1/2 taza o 40gr de cacao puro en polvo
Opcional: 1 cazo o 30gr de proteΓna de chocolate (si no querΓ©is aΓ±adir proteΓna, os recomiendo aΓ±adir otros 40gr de harina de almendra y otros 10gr de cacao puro)
1 cucharada de canela en polvo
1 cucharadita de bicarbonato sΓ³dico
1 cucharadita de levadura
1/4 cucharadita de sal rosa del Himalaya
2 huevos ecolΓ³gicos
2 plΓ‘tanos
Opcional: 40 gr de azΓΊcar de coco o eritritol
1/3 taza o 55gr de aceite de coco
Pepitas de chocolate negro al gusto, la cantidad que quieras. Yo he usado 1/2 taza que son unos 100gr. TambiΓ©n puedes usar chocolate negro en trocitos (llevarΓ‘ menos azΓΊcar)
30gr de nueces pacanas troceadas o fruto seco que quieras
PASOS
Pre calentar el horno a 175C y engrasar o usar papel de horno para un molde de 16cm.
En un bol, mezclar la harina de almendra, cacao, proteΓna, canela, levadura, bicarbonato sΓ³dico y sal. Reservar.
Triturar los plΓ‘tanos y mezclar con el extracto de vainilla, huevos y aceite de coco.
Mezclar todo junto y aΓ±adir pepitas de chocolate y nueces pacanas troceadas al gusto.
Hornear durante 40 minutos y dejar enfriar en una rejilla antes de servir.
* Conservar en un recipiente hermΓ©tico a temperatura ambiente o cortar en trozos y congelarlos!
